Montenegrin sky to be protected by Greece and Italy

PODGORICA – Control of Montenegro’s airspace will be conducted by NATO members Greece and Italy, said Minister of Defence Predrag Bošković.

He said that the process of signing technical agreements with these countries was underway.

It is up to us to protect the immediate airspace with helicopters, Minister added.

Bošković said that the draft law on confirmation of agreement between the Alliance members on legal position of their forces which guarantees them a special status in Montenegro was a condition and obligation arising from NATO membership.

“Special status is nothing new or extraordinary”, Bošković said, adding that all NATO members accepted this agreement.

Boskovic underlined that Montenegro Army was absolutely ready for NATO, but that further modernization is always necessary.
